What is a reconciliation manager?

A Reconciliation Manager is responsible for overseeing financial reconciliation processes to ensure accuracy and compliance in accounting records. They manage the verification of transactions, investigate discrepancies, and implement procedures to resolve errors. This role often involves coordinating with different departments, preparing reports, and improving reconciliation workflows. Str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and knowledge of accounting principles are essential for success in this position.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a reconciliation manager?

As a Reconciliation Manager, your daily duties often include overseeing the reconciliation of accounts such as bank statements, ledgers, or intercompany transactions to ensure financial accuracy. You will investigate and resolve discrepancies, implement process improvements, and produce regular reports for senior management. Collaboration with accounting, operations, and IT teams is common to streamline workflows and maintain data integrity. This role requires balancing hands-on analytical work with strategic oversight to help maintain strong financial controls.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the reconciliation manager position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Reconciliation Manager, you need solid analytical skills, a degree in finance or accounting, and proven experience with reconciliation processes. Familiarity with financial software such as SAP, Oracle, or reconciliation-specific platforms, along with certifications like CPA or CMA, is often highly valued.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and excellent communication skills help set top candidates apart. These skills ensure accurate financial records, effective issue resolution, and strong collaboration with internal and external stakeholders.

Is reconciliation a good career?

Reconciliation is a key role in finance and accounting that involves verifying and matching financial records to ensure accuracy. It requires attention to detail, proficiency with accounting software, and often a certification such as CPA or CPA-related credentials. The role offers stability and opportunities for advancement in finance departments across various industries.

What skills are needed for reconciliation manager?

A reconciliation manager needs str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with accounting software and spreadsheets. Knowledge of financial regulations and experience with data reconciliation processes are essential for ensuring accurate financial reporting and compliance.

Job description

Senior Invoice ReconcilerThe Senior Invoice Reconciler is a seasoned professional responsible for overseeing and managing the invoice reconciliation process within the organization. This role ensures accuracy, compliance, and efficiency in reviewing invoices, purchase orders, and financial records, aligning with organizational policies, regulatory standards, and industry best practices. The Senior Invoice Reconciler plays a crucial role in maintaining financial integrity and optimizing invoice processing workflows.

Key Responsibilities:

Lead and oversee the entire invoice reconciliation process, ensuring accuracy and completeness in reviewing invoices against purchase orders and receipts.

Independently verify and validate pricing, quantities, and terms, resolving complex discrepancies with expertise.

Serve as the primary point of contact for vendors and internal teams, providing expert guidance in resolving intricate invoice discrepancies.

Own the invoice payment process, ensuring timely and accurate processing in adherence to established procedures.

Maintain meticulous records, ensuring data integrity for invoices, purchase orders, and related documentation.

Generate comprehensive reports on reconciliation activities, offering strategic recommendations for process optimization.

Proactively monitor outstanding invoices, implementing advanced follow-up procedures to expedite payments.

Drive continuous process improvements, leveraging deep expertise to enhance efficiency and accuracy.

Qualifications:

High school diploma or equivalent (additional education in accounting or related field is a plus).10+ years of experience in invoice reconciliation or a related role, with a strong track record of accuracy and efficiency.

Expert-level understanding of accounting principles and advanced invoice processing knowledge.

Exceptional attention to detail and accuracy in data entry and reconciliation tasks.

Outstanding commun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to lead and collaborate effectively.

Proficiency in invoice processing software and MS Office applications (Oracle and Excel preferred).This role is ideal for a highly skilled professional with extensive experience in invoice reconciliation, looking to take ownership of financial accuracy and workflow optimization.
